Victorian copper kettles were standard domestic hearth and stove vessels produced during the nineteenth century, known for their durable seam construction, turned brass or copper finials, and distinctive gooseneck spouts designed for smooth pouring.

These kettles were typically crafted from sheet copper, featuring brazed or dovetailed seams around the base and sides. Handles were secured with copper rivets, and the interiors were frequently lined with tin to prevent chemical reaction with liquids.

Authentic Victorian copper kettles display dovetailed joinery seams, copper rivets on handle mounts, hand-hammered or folded construction marks, and natural age-related oxidisation along join lines.

An antique copper kettle can be displayed on a kitchen island, open pantry shelving, or a fireplace hearth to add warm metallic tones and visual texture to traditional or contemporary interiors.

Clean the surface gently using a soft cloth with warm water and mild dish soap to preserve the natural patina, avoiding abrasive scrubbers. If a bright shine is preferred, a suitable non-abrasive metal polish may be applied periodically.
